Item 5.02(c): Appointment of Principal Accounting Officer
On March 27, 2026, Horace Mann Educators Corporation (the “Company”) announced that Maureen Temchuk, Vice President, Controller and Chief Accounting Officer, will commence a temporary maternity leave of absence beginning on or about March 30, 2026.
During her leave, which is expected to continue until approximately July 6, 2026, Ryan Greenier,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er, will serve as Interim Chief Accounting Officer.
Ryan Greenier, age 44, has served as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er since 2024. Prior to his current role, Ryan Greenier served as Deputy Chief Financial Officer, and he previously held several leadership roles including Chief Investment Officer and Senior Vice President of Finance, Vice President of Corporate Finance, and Vice President of Investor Relations. Prior to joining Horace Mann, Mr. Greenier, a certified public accountant, held leadership roles at The Hartford in investor relations and investments, and began his career at Deloitte and Touche. Mr. Greenier earned a Bachelor of Business Administration in Accounting from Pace University and a Master of Business Administration in Finance from the University of Connecticut.
There are no arrangements or understandings between Ryan Greenier and any other person pursuant to which he was selected as Interim Chief Accounting Officer. There are no related-party transactions requiring disclosure under Item 404(a) of Regulation S-K. Ryan Greenier will continue to receive his current compensation arrangements in connection with serving as Interim Chief Accounting Officer.
The Company expects Maureen Temchuk to resume her role as Chief Accounting Officer upon completion of her leave.
